Gartcairn assistant Scott Mills gutted over league suspension after board investment over summer

Gartcairn assistant manager Scott Mills is gutted that the West of Scotland League has been suspended.

Amidst a rise in Covid cases, the SFA decided to postpone all football below the Championship for a minimum of three weeks.

The decision was made inside Hampden to halt the lower leagues (Craig Foy/SNS Group)

Mills said: “Obviously we are really disappointed as we were supposed to start back training on Monday.

“We can only do what we’re told in these situations. We all love playing football and enjoy it, but there are more important things in life.

“If the people higher up are telling us that then we will listen.”

Gartcairn have invested a significant amount of money as they aim to enjoy a successful debut season in the WOSL.

Gartcairn boss Willie Kinniburgh (airdrie and coatbridge advertiser)

The postponement of the season could be a huge financial blow but Mills appreciates the boards’ investment.

He added: “The committee have been great. They’ve put a lot of work and backing into supporting us, they’ve been brilliant.

“We knew in the back of our minds this could happen but they’ve reassured us that we’re good to go next season.”

There are fears that the suspension of the league could turn into a cancellation but Mills is hopeful that Gartcairn will be back playing soon.

“I think we will find a way because the collective spirit between everybody will get us back playing football,” he said.

“I wouldn’t worry too much about that because everybody at this level will come together so we can get back playing.

“Match fitness will be a concern, as we already gave the boys two weeks off over Christmas.”
